Transaction 5f25f79a6b36eb2646072c803a3426935cd8acf42a8bd61a4eeb6586b2ed37e3

1 Input
1 Outputs
  • 5f25f79a6b36eb2646072c803a3426935cd8acf42a8bd61a4eeb6586b2ed37e3:0
  • value  432118
    address  37M4XEofmpEdfp9WwWDsH657piGnWuResC